## 使用課程
每節課遵循一致的結構以最大化學習效果:
### 課程結構
1. **課前測驗**:測試現有知識
2. **手繪筆記**(可選):關鍵概念的視覺摘要
3. **影片**(可選):補充的影片內容
4. **書面課程**:核心概念和解釋
5. **Jupyter Notebook**:動手編碼練習
6. **作業**:練習所學內容
7. **課後測驗**:加強理解
### 課程範例工作流程
```bash
# 1. Navigate to the lesson directory
cd 1-Introduction/01-defining-data-science
# 2. Read the README.md
# Open README.md in your browser or editor
# 3. Take the pre-lesson quiz
# Click the quiz link in the README
# 4. Open the Jupyter notebook (if available)
jupyter notebook
# 5. Complete the exercises in the notebook
# 6. Work on the assignment
# 7. Take the post-lesson quiz
```
## 使用 Jupyter Notebook
### 啟動 Jupyter
```bash
# Activate your virtual environment
source venv/bin/activate # On macOS/Linux
# OR
venv\Scripts\activate # On Windows
# Start Jupyter from the repository root
jupyter notebook
```
### 執行 Notebook 的單元格
1. **執行單元格**:按 `Shift + Enter` 或點擊「執行」按鈕
2. **執行所有單元格**選擇「Cell」→「Run All」選項
3. **重啟核心**如果遇到問題選擇「Kernel」→「Restart」
### 範例:在 Notebook 中處理數據
```python
# Import required libraries
import pandas as pd
import numpy as np
import matplotlib.pyplot as plt
# Load a dataset
df = pd.read_csv('data/sample.csv')
# Explore the data
df.head()
df.info()
df.describe()
# Create a visualization
plt.figure(figsize=(10, 6))
plt.plot(df['column_name'])
plt.title('Sample Visualization')
plt.xlabel('X-axis Label')
plt.ylabel('Y-axis Label')
plt.show()
```
### 保存您的工作
- Jupyter 會定期自動保存
- 手動保存:按 `Ctrl + S`macOS 上為 `Cmd + S`
- 您的進度會保存到 `.ipynb` 文件中
## 使用測驗應用程式
### 本地運行測驗應用程式
```bash
# Navigate to quiz app directory
cd quiz-app
# Start the development server
npm run serve
# Access at http://localhost:8080
```
### 進行測驗
1. 課前測驗位於每節課的頂部
2. 課後測驗位於每節課的底部
3. 每個測驗包含 3 個問題
4. 測驗旨在加強學習,而非全面測試
### 測驗編號
- 測驗編號為 0-39共 40 個測驗)
- 每節課通常有課前和課後測驗
- 測驗 URL 包含測驗編號:`https://ff-quizzes.netlify.app/en/ds/quiz/0`
## 常見工作流程
### 工作流程 1完全初學者路徑
```bash
# 1. Set up your environment (see INSTALLATION.md)
# 2. Start with Lesson 1
cd 1-Introduction/01-defining-data-science
# 3. For each lesson:
# - Take pre-lesson quiz
# - Read the lesson content
# - Work through the notebook
# - Complete the assignment
# - Take post-lesson quiz
# 4. Progress through all 20 lessons sequentially
```
### 工作流程 2特定主題學習
如果您對某個特定主題感興趣:
```bash
# Example: Focus on Data Visualization
cd 3-Data-Visualization
# Explore lessons 9-13:
# - Lesson 9: Visualizing Quantities
# - Lesson 10: Visualizing Distributions
# - Lesson 11: Visualizing Proportions
# - Lesson 12: Visualizing Relationships
# - Lesson 13: Meaningful Visualizations
```
### 工作流程 3基於項目的學習
```bash
# 1. Review the Data Science Lifecycle lessons (14-16)
cd 4-Data-Science-Lifecycle
# 2. Work through a real-world example (Lesson 20)
cd ../6-Data-Science-In-Wild/20-Real-World-Examples
# 3. Apply concepts to your own project
```
### 工作流程 4基於雲端的數據科學
```bash
# Learn about cloud data science (Lessons 17-19)
cd 5-Data-Science-In-Cloud
# 17: Introduction to Cloud Data Science
# 18: Low-Code ML Tools
# 19: Azure Machine Learning Studio
```

## 教師的提示
### 課堂設置
1. 查看 [for-teachers.md](for-teachers.md) 以獲取詳細指導
2. 設置共享環境GitHub Classroom 或 Codespaces
3. 建立溝通渠道Discord、Slack 或 Teams
### 課程規劃
**建議的 10 週計劃:**
- **第 1-2 週**:介紹(課程 1-4
- **第 3-4 週**:數據處理(課程 5-8
- **第 5-6 週**:數據可視化(課程 9-13
- **第 7-8 週**:數據科學生命周期(課程 14-16
- **第 9 週**:雲端數據科學(課程 17-19
- **第 10 週**:實際應用與最終項目(課程 20
### 運行 Docsify 以離線訪問
```bash
# Serve documentation locally for classroom use
docsify serve
# Students can access at localhost:3000
# No internet required after initial setup
```
### 作業評分
- 查看學生 Notebook 中完成的練習
- 通過測驗分數檢查理解程度
- 使用數據科學生命周期原則評估最終項目
